PPD113B03-26-100110 acts as a central hub for distributed control systems (DCS), enabling operators to monitor process data, execute control algorithms, and manage alarms with exceptional accuracy. Its dual redundant power supply inputs and rugged IP20-rated enclosure (suitable for -20°C to +60°C operation) ensure stable performance in harsh industrial settings, while advanced EMI/RFI shielding minimizes interference in electrically noisy environments. By combining high-speed data processing with support for protocols like PROFIBUS, MODBUS, and Ethernet/IP, the module facilitates seamless integration with legacy and modern automation architectures, empowering industries to achieve higher efficiency and uptime.

The ABB PPD113B03-26-100110 excels in real-time process optimization, leveraging a 16-bit ADC and multi-core processor to achieve sub-millisecond response times. Its built-in diagnostic tools continuously monitor system health, flagging anomalies like sensor drift or communication errors before they escalate. For example, the module’s waveform analysis function can detect subtle voltage fluctuations in motor drives, enabling predictive maintenance to reduce unplanned downtime by up to 20% in manufacturing applications.

Engineered for flexibility and scalability, the PPD113B03-26-100110 supports modular expansion through ABB’s S800 I/O system, allowing users to add or reconfigure channels without disrupting operations. Its intuitive web-based interface simplifies remote configuration and troubleshooting, while four programmable output relays enable automated responses to critical events, such as activating backup systems during power sags. Operators benefit from secure data integration, as the module complies with IEC 62443 cybersecurity standards, ensuring robust protection against unauthorized access.
